1989年开始,从波兰、匈牙利到保加利亚、捷克、东德以及后来的罗马尼亚,相继发生演变,苏联局势也在迅速变化之中。剧变的发生,经济是一个重要诱因。近年来,苏联和东欧国家的经济增长缓慢,去年某些东欧国家经济甚至出现负增长。市场供求矛盾突出,日用消费品奇缺,出口业绩不佳,外汇奇缺,债台高筑,物价猛涨,造成经济结构失调,劳动生产率低下,国民经济部门无法完成计划。毫无疑问,东欧剧变对东西方关系和整个世界经济形势将
